Transaction 5698d0668fcaf140ff7bb459c53e226b77ea28d37c8473c4338eb52d9d3d32ae

1 Input
2 Outputs
  • 5698d0668fcaf140ff7bb459c53e226b77ea28d37c8473c4338eb52d9d3d32ae:0
  • value  1000000
    address  332zS6qH3FFxoNruar86mQ4ExkpMTt3YY8
  • 5698d0668fcaf140ff7bb459c53e226b77ea28d37c8473c4338eb52d9d3d32ae:1
  • value  16327194
    address  3PU3Wmi4YuwV3ejfHYTKvTRSiDBK5s9S8w